Sammakka Saralamma Jatara: The Complete Guide - India's …
The Sammakka Saralamma Jatara, also known as Medaram Jatara, is one of India’s largest tribal festivals, celebrated biennially in Medaram village, Mulugu district, Telangana. This grand event draws millions of devotees to honor the Hindu tribal goddesses, Sammakka and Saralamma.
